The Art of Living Sensually: Beyond the Superficial Sensuality is often misunderstood as being purely sexual, but it is actually a much broader quality: the ability to be fully present and stimulated by the world through all five senses. It is about enjoying the simple, physical pleasures of life—like the warmth of a bath, the aroma of fresh coffee, or the texture of a silk scarf. For writers and artists, sensuality is a powerful tool to make work more immersive. Using vivid, sensory language allows an audience to "experience" a scene rather than just read about it.
